Transaction 26912871e9854ea2f4ea448263d702c00f8549143ceaa7c58a8d605ec5c7e9a6
1 Input
1 Output
-
26912871e9854ea2f4ea448263d702c00f8549143ceaa7c58a8d605ec5c7e9a6:0
- value
- 943052
- script pubkey
- OP_0 OP_PUSHBYTES_20 aef830d23088039cac5faa175cfd71772b5e4fe0
- address
- bc1q4murp53s3qpeetzl4gt4elt3wu44unlqlrry0t